Assam Special TET Exam 2023 – LP/UP TET Exam, Online Apply




Govt. of Assam has released the official notification of 6th Schedule Teacher Eligibility Test (TET)-2023 for Lower Primary and Upper Primary level for the 6th Schedule area districts of Assam. Interested and eligible candidates having permanent residence in the 6th Schedule area district of Assam may appear in Paper I (Lower Primary) and Paper II (Upper Primary) of Special 6th Schedule TET-2023.

 

The qualified candidates of the 6th Schedule TET will be eligible to participate in the recruitment process for the post of elementary teachers of schools located in the 6th Schedule area provided they have other academic and professional qualification as per NCTE norms.


Name of Exam: Special 6th Schedule Teacher Eligibility Test (TET)-2023


Name of Authority: State Level Empowered Committee, TET


Name of Department: Department of Education, Government of Assam


Type of Exam: Written Exam (OMR)


Date of Exam: 30th April 2023


Duration of Exam: 2 Hours 30 Minutes for each Paper. An additional 20 minutes time (per hour) will be there for visually impaired candidates.


No of Paper: Two Papers.


Paper-I: Lower Primary (LP)

Paper-II: Upper Primary (UP)

Type of Questions: Multiple Choice Questions (MCQs)


No of Questions: 150 MCQs for each Paper.


Negative Marking: There is no negative marking in Assam TET Exam, 2021.


Medium of Exam: Assamese, Bengali, Bodo, Hindi and English


Validity of TET Certificate: This TET Exam Certificate will be valid for a lifetime.


Qualifying Mark: A candidate is required to score 60% i.e. 90 marks out of 150 to qualify the Teachers’ Eligibility Test (TET). However, for SC/ST (Hills)/ ST (Plain)/ OBC/MOBC/ PWD (PH), there will be a relaxation of 5%. Thus, for these candidates, qualifying marks will be 83 out of 150 i.e. 55%.

Eligibility Criteria of Assam TET


Residentship: Candidate must be a permanent resident of the 6th Schedule area districts, i.e., Baksa, Chirang, Dima-Hasao, Kokrajhar, Karbi-Anglong, West Karbi-Anglong and Udalguri.


Educational Qualification: The educational qualifications for Lower Primary and Upper Primary Assam TET exam are as mentioned below.


Lower Primary TET (Classes I to V)


a) Senior Secondary (or its equivalent) with at least 50% marks and 2-year Diploma in Elementary Education (by whatever name known)

OR

Senior Secondary (or its equivalent) with at least 50% marks and 4-year Bachelor of Elementary Education (B.El.Ed)

OR

Senior Secondary (or its equivalent) with at least 50% marks and 2-year Diploma in Education (Special Education)

OR

Graduation and two year Diploma in Elementary Education (by whatever name known)

OR

Graduation with at least 50% marks and Bachelor of Education (B.Ed.) obtained from any NCTE recognized institution shall be considered for appointment as a teacher in class I to V, provided the person so appointed as teacher will have to mandatorily undergo a six month Bridge Course in Elementary Education recognized by the NCTE, within two years of such appointment as primary teacher.


b) However, a candidate who is pursuing and having Admit Card of final year examination of any of the teacher education courses (recognized by the NCTE or the RCI, as the case may be) specified in the NCTE Guideline dated 11th February, 2011, may also apply for TET. However he/she can apply for appointment only after acquiring all the required qualification.


Remark: Candidate admitted into 2 year D.El.Ed program before 31st August 2009: Please refer to Clause B under subheading Relaxation.


Upper Primary TET (Classes VI to VIII)


a) Graduation and 2-year Diploma in Elementary Education (by whatever name known)

OR

At least 50% marks either in Graduation or in Post Graduation and B. Ed

OR

Senior Secondary (or its equivalent) with at least 50% marks and 4-year Bachelor in Elementary Education (B. El. Ed).

OR

Senior Secondary (or its equivalent) with at least 50% marks and 4-year B.A./ B. Sc. Ed. Or B.A. Ed/B. Sc. Ed.

OR

Graduation with at least 50% marks and 1-year B. Ed. (Special Education)


Note: Minimum percentage of marks in graduation shall not be applicable to those in cumbents who had already taken admission to the Bachelor of Education or Bachelor of Elementary Education or  equivalent course prior to the 29th July, 2011.


b) However, a person who is pursuing and having Admit Card of final year Examination of any of the teacher education courses (recognized by the NCTE or the RCI, as the case may be) specified in the NCTE Guideline dated 11th February, 2011, may also apply for TET. However he/she can apply for appointment only after acquiring all the required qualification.


Remark: Candidate those who were admitted in 1-Year B.Ed. program before 31st August 2009 please refer to Clause C under subheading Relaxation.


Relaxation: Following relaxation will be applicable


A. Relaxation up to 5% in the academic marks in HSSLC or Graduation shall be applicable for candidates belonging to SC/ST/OBC/MOBC/PWD(PH) to appear in TET (The degree of handicap in case of PH candidates should be minimum 40% and to be certified by the competent authority) both for Paper-I (LP Level) and Paper-II (UP Level).


B. For Paper-I (LP Level) relaxation up to 5% in HSSLC marks shall be applicable for candidates who were admitted in 2-Year D.El.Ed before 31/08/2009 as per NCTE Notification No. F.51-1/2009-NCTE (N&S) dated 31st August 2009 and qualified 2-Year D.El.Ed subsequently.


C. For Paper-II (UP Level) relaxation up to 5% in Graduation marks shall be applicable for candidates who were admitted in 1-Year B.Ed. before 31/08/2009 as per NCTE Notification No. F.51-1/2009-NCTE (N&S) dated 31st August 2009 and qualified 1-Year B.Ed. subsequently.

Application Fee of Assam TET Exam


To complete the application process, candidates have to pay the following mentioned amount as the application fee. Payment will be received through an online payment gateway and candidates will be able to make payments through their Credit Card, Debit Card, Net Banking, UPI etc.

Important Dates of Assam Special TET 2023


  •  Starting date of online application: 5th March 2023
  •  Last date of online application: 25th March 2023
  •  Issue of E-Admit Card: 15th April 2023
  •  Date of Assam Special TET Exam: 30th April 2023
